WebFeb 8, 2024 · The EITC is what’s called a refundable tax credit, and refundable tax credits are a thing of wonder: They can turn a tax bill into a tax refund, or a refund into a bigger refund. For example, let’s say you owed $100 in taxes but had a $500 EITC credit. You’d get a $400 refund from the Internal Revenue Service. WebJan 10, 2024 · If you filed a tax return and are expecting a refund from the IRS, you may want to find out the status of the refund, or at least get an idea of when you might receive it. The IRS issues most refunds in 21 calendar days. You can check the status of your refund with the “Where’s My Refund?” tool or the IRS2Go mobile app. What do I need to know? WebMar 1, 2024 · The IRS says people can start checking on their refund within 24 hours after an electronically filed return is received by the agency, or four weeks after mailing a paper return.
